i’ve been homeschooled my whole life so seeing people complain about online school surprises me. but then i have to remember y’all aren’t used to this so i want to give y’all some tips that might help (don’t take these as facts this is just what helps me)
note: i have ADHD and it mainly affects my focusing.
1. try and have a set schedule

schedules have always been helpful for me. i always give myself a half hour to an hour to get ready, eat, and clean up my work area. +
also if you want time to scroll through twitter, tiktok, etc wake up 2 hours early to give yourself and hour to an hour and a half to yourself.
2. if you’re able to, listen to music.

this one might not work for everyone but it works for me. just put headphone in and just listen to music. try different styles and artists to find which one helps you focus more
3. if your phone is being distracting, delete some of the apps or put a screen limit on them. (and/or turn off notifications)

yes this sounds stupid but has helped me so much more than just putting my phone away.
4. if you’re to scared to ask for help, GOOGLE IS YOUR BEST FRIEND

for my biology my mom let me google pretty much everything and it helped me so much. and for math download the app photomath. it helped me get done with math in like 30 minutes instead of 2 hours
5. if it’s not a zoom class take breaks!

if i get stressed or tired i’ll go and get the mail or do something else. do something to get you to move even if it’s getting something to snack on or going to the bathroom
